How To Fix /ACCGO/UIS_API051 - Update indicator is missing in weight data


SAP Error Message - Details

  • Message type: E = Error

  • Message class: /ACCGO/UIS_API -

  • Message number: 051

  • Message text: Update indicator is missing in weight data

  • What is the cause and solution for SAP error message /ACCGO/UIS_API051 - Update indicator is missing in weight data ?

    The SAP error message /ACCGO/UIS_API051 Update indicator is missing in weight data typically occurs in the context of the SAP system when dealing with weight data in the Universal Interface for SAP (UIS) or related modules. This error indicates that the system expects an update indicator for weight data, but it is missing.

    Cause:

    1. Missing Update Indicator: The primary cause of this error is that the weight data being processed does not have the required update indicator. The update indicator is essential for the system to determine how to process the data (e.g., whether to create, update, or delete records).
    2. Data Entry Issues: There may be issues with how the weight data was entered or imported into the system, leading to missing fields.
    3. Configuration Issues: There could be configuration settings in the SAP system that are not set up correctly, leading to the absence of the update indicator.

    Solution:

    1. Check Data Input: Review the weight data being processed to ensure that all required fields, including the update indicator, are populated correctly. If you are importing data, ensure that the import file includes the update indicator.
    2. Update the Data: If the update indicator is missing, you may need to manually add it or correct the data entry process to ensure that it is included in future entries.
    3. Review Configuration: Check the configuration settings related to weight data processing in your SAP system. Ensure that all necessary settings are correctly configured to handle weight data.
    4. Consult Documentation: Refer to SAP documentation or help resources for specific guidance on the UIS API and weight data processing. This may provide insights into required fields and configurations.
    5. Contact Support: If the issue persists after checking the above points, consider reaching out to SAP support or your internal SAP team for further assistance. They may have additional tools or insights to help resolve the issue.
